一种CAN总线分析检测装置的设计

摘    要:针对目前CAN总线监测中常用的CAN适配卡价格高昂或难以实现准确、实时监测的问题,采用S3C6410微处理器设计了一种CAN总线分析检测装置,给出了该装置的总体结构,详细介绍了装置的软、硬件设计方案。该装置操作简便,成本低,可对不同通信协议和波特率的CAN总线设备进行检测,为CAN总线设备的现场监测与排错提供了快速、准确的解决方案。

Design of an Analysis and Detection Device for CAN Bus

Abstract:For problems that normal CAN adapters used for monitoring CAN bus are expensive or cannot realize accurate and real-time monitoring,an analysis and detection device for CAN bus was designed by use of S3C6410 microprocessor,the whole structure was given and software and hardware design schemes of the device were introduced in details.The device is simple in operation and cheap,and can detect CAN bus equipments with different communication protocols and baud rates,which provides a fast and accurate solution of monitoring and fault detection of CAN bus.
